/CNW/ - Comet Lithium Corporation (TSXV: CLIC) (FSE:
8QY) ("Comet Lithium" or the "Corporation") is pleased to announce results from its
October 2025
channel sampling program at the Elmer East Project in the Eeyou Istchee James Bay region of
Québec. The program identified several out crops of high-grade caesium-dominant LCT pegmatites
extending over more than 200 metres of projected strike. The five sawn channel samples collected
along the trend returned strong caesium grades along with significant tantalum, and lithium values.
Importantly, the 200 metre corridor represents only the currently exposed portion of the system.
Geological and structural mapping indicate the mineralized trend may extend beyond current
exposures, and additional parallel dykes have already been identified.
These results elevate Elmer East into a rare class of global discoveries. High-grade primary caesium
systems are uncommon, with only a handful of notable examples worldwide (Tanco, Sinclair, Bikita).
The continuity, grade, and multi-element enrichment now documented at Elmer East position Comet
Lithium at the forefront of a rapidly emerging critical-mineral opportunity.
Global Significance of the Discovery
High-grade primary cesium pegmatites are among the rarest critical-mineral systems on Earth. Only
three deposits globally: Tanco (
Canada
), Sinclair (
Australia
) and Bikita (
Zimbabwe
) have ever been
commercially mined for caesium
1
. The multi-percent Cs
O grades, accompanying Ta
O
and Rb
enrichment, and structural continuity observed at Elmer East are all characteristic of this very small
class of deposits.
These results suggest Comet Lithium may be delineating the first significant caesium-rich LCT
system ever identified in the
James Bay
region, underscoring the strategic importance of this
discovery. Given the growing demand for caesium in advanced electronics, perovskite solar,
aerospace alloys, quantum technologies, and specialized chemical applications, Elmer East
represents a potential cornerstone discovery within
Canada's
critical mineral landscape.
The exploration results disclosed herein are early-stage in nature, and additional work is required to
fully understand the extent, continuity, and significance of the mineralized system.

Geological Observations
The October program was the second phase following the Company's August grassroots discovery
and we have now defined:
A wide, mineralized LCT pegmatite corridor
Strong enrichment in Cs
O, Ta
O
, Rb and Li
O
Multiple internal zones with > 4% Cs
O, comparable to grades historically mined at caesium
operations
Structural continuity suggesting a large, evolving pegmatite system, open along strike and at
depth
These grades and zonation patterns are hallmarks of pollucite-rich caesium systems, known for their
rarity, strategic value, and high commodity pricing.

QAQC
A Quality Assurance / Quality Control protocol following industry best practices was incorporated
into the sampling program.
All rock samples were collected under the supervision of Comet Lithium and Dahrouge Geological
Consulting employees. All samples were logged and photographed on site while being collected.
Samples were then bagged, and blanks and certified reference materials were inserted at regular
intervals. Groups of samples were placed in large bags, sealed with numbered tags in order to
maintain a chain-of-custody, and shipped to AGAT Laboratories in
Val d'Or
, Québec.
All assays reported were analyzed at AGAT Laboratories in
Mississauga, Ontario
for multi-element
using sodium peroxide fusion and ICP-OES/ICP-MS finishes under AGAT Laboratories code
210378. In the case of overlimit for Caesium (>10,000 ppm), assays were analyzed under package
201-179 using sodium peroxide fusion and ICP-OES finish.
